Mark Warburton on 15:49 - Mar 26 with 3516 viewsdaveB

Mark Warburton on 15:39 - Mar 26 by essextaxiboy

What am i missing with Warburton?. He has next to no experience and is already sacked in May . His team are not running away with the Championship .

Not disrespecting him for one moment just keen to understand what he has got that the others havnt .


He has plenty of experience, was coach at Watford for several years then director of football at Brentford when they almost got promoted 2 years ago. I think to get Brentford from league one to the top 8 of the championship is pretty special. They have a good young side, play exciting football and he seems to have a good eye for players. Well respected as a coach for the work he did at Watford in the past as well.

He'd certainly be worth talking to in the summer about the job.
